| Part Ⅰ Microscopic anatomical study of the tuberculum sellae areaObjective:To understand the anatomy of the tuberculum sellae and the surrounding dura mater by dissecting cadaveric head specimens,observe and measure the relevant anatomical data,and provide anatomical basis for the endoscopic transsphenoidal treatment of suprasellar pituitary adenomas.Methods:Two dry skull specimens,The shape of saddle tubercles was observed under microscope.Two fresh frozen cadaver heads,the calvaria and brain tissue were removed.The shape of sellar tubercle and dura were observed under microscope,The thickness of dura mater of tuberculum sellae,anterior part of diaphragma sellae and anterior wall of sellar floor were measured.Results:(1)The morphology of tuberculum sellae was variable in 4 specimens,In 2 cases,an acute Angle between the tuberculum and the anterior wall of the sellar floor was convex posteriorly,One case was at a right Angle,and the other case was smooth.(2)In the two fresh frozen cadaveric head specimens,the dura mater of the anterior skull base was separated at the tuberculum sellae and ran on the upper surface of the pituitary gland and the sellar floor,respectively.The dura mater thickness of tuberculum sellae was 0.3585±0.0037 mm,and the dura mater thickness of the anterior wall of the sellar floor was 0.2030±0.0079 mm,the difference was statistically significant(P=0.031).Conclusion:Neuroendoscopic transsellar nodule approach has been gradually carried out in clinical practice.Understanding the anatomy of this area is very important for the selection of surgical methods and surgical results.The tuberculum sellae and the dura mater of the tuberculum sellae are important anatomical landmarks for localization.Part Ⅱ Clinical study of neuroendoscopic transsphenoidal surgery for suprasellar pituitary adenomasObjective:To investigate the effect of removal of tuberculum sellae in endoscopic transsphenoidal resection of suprasellar pituitary adenomas on the degree of tumor resection,symptom improvement,endocrine remission and postoperative complications.Methods:A retrospective analysis was conducted on patients admitted to the Department of Neurosurgery,the Second Affiliated Hospital of Nanchang University from December 2020 to March 2023.The clinical data of 52 patients with suprasellar pituitary adenomas treated by neuroendoscopic transsphenoidal approach were analyzed.According to the resection method,the patients were divided into two groups: tuberculum sellae removal group(19 cases)and conventional surgery group(33 cases).The total tumor resection rate,symptom improvement rate,endocrine remission rate and complications were compared between the two groups.Results:The total resection rate of tumor was 89.5%(17/19)in the tuberculum sellae removal group and 63.6%(21/33)in the conventional surgery group.The total resection rate of tumor in the tuberculum sellae removal group was higher,and the difference was statistically significant(P=0.043).There were no significant differences in symptom remission rate,endocrine remission rate and postoperative complication rate between the two groups(P﹥0.05).Conclusion:Removal of the tuberculum sellae during endoscopic transsphenoidal surgery can improve the total resection rate of suprasellar pituitary adenomas without increasing the incidence of postoperative complications. |
